First things first, start by marinating your shrimp. This is crucial to adding some flavor, as well as keeping the shrimp tender and moist. A simple mixture of garlic, salt, black pepper, and lemon juice will do the trick. Allow the shrimp to soak up all those delicious flavors for at least 30 minutes before cooking.
Next, you want to make sure your shrimp is properly coated. A combination of flour, breadcrumbs, and seasoning will do the trick. This will give you the perfect balance of crunchiness and texture that every great fried shrimp needs.
A little tip is to avoid overcrowding the pan, as this will lead to the shrimp steaming instead of frying. Keep it moving, and let the shrimp cook until it reaches the perfect golden brown color.

Fried shrimp is an all-time favorite and a great party food that people of all ages enjoy. It's easy to make, and even easier to eat - especially when it is fried to perfection! For this recipe, we'll be breading the shrimp in a simple mixture, deep-frying until golden and crispy, and serving hot with your favorite dipping sauce. So, let's begin!
Ingredients:
- 1 pound large shrimp, cleaned and deveined
- 1 egg, lightly beaten
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up yellow cornmeal
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on cayenne pepper (Optional)
- Vegetable oil for frying
Instructions:
- In a medium-size mixing bowl add in the egg and whisk them together.
- Combine flour and cornmeal in a separate bowl.
- Add all of the spices (salt, black pepper, garlic powder, paprika, and cayenne if using)
- Preheat the oil in a deep fryer or a high-sided pan at 350°F.
- Dip each shrimp into the egg mixture, making sure it's coated well
- Roll shrimp through the flour mixture, making sure it's fully coated.
- Gently shake off excess flour mixture and carefully place shrimps in the hot oil. Fry the shrimp for 3 -4 minutes or until golden
- Loosely place fried shrimp onto a paper towel to rest for a minute or two, allowing moisture to seep away maintaining crispiness.
- Serve hot with your preferred dipping sauce such as Remoulade Station or even your simple ketchup and tartar sauce.

Frequently Asked Questions
What ingredients do I need to make crispy and juicy fried shrimp?
To make crispy and juicy fried shrimp, you'll need shrimp, flour, cornstarch, baking powder, salt, garlic powder, cayenne pepper, egg, water, and oil for frying.
What's the best way to cook fried shrimp?
The best way to cook fried shrimp is to coat the shrimp in a mixture of flour, cornstarch, baking powder, salt, garlic powder, and cayenne pepper, dip it in a mixture of egg and water, and then fry it in hot oil until it turns golden brown.
How do I know when the fried shrimp is done?
You can tell that the fried shrimp is done when it turns golden brown and crispy on the outside and the shrimp is cooked through on the inside. It should take around 2-3 minutes per side depending on the size of the shrimp.
What are some good dipping sauces for fried shrimp?
Some good dipping sauces for fried shrimp include tartar sauce, cocktail sauce, garlic aioli, and sweet chili sauce.
Can I use this recipe for other types of seafood?
Yes, you can use this recipe for other types of seafood such as scallops, fish, and calamari.
